mites are not white. What you have described sounds like something I seen in repti bark that I call woodlice(they are probably not wood lice but they are not snake mites. )

In a water bowl they will look either real dark or red looking. On an animal they will look like a poppy seed moving. Snake Mites are also not connected with any internal parasite that i am aware of.
